August 21, 2025 BROOKLYN, NY — It was a normal afternoon in East New York, Brooklyn, until it wasn't. Just after 3 p.m. on August 1, a heated argument inside a local deli spiraled into a fatal tragedy that left 33-year-old bodega worker Diego Sandoval-Nava dead. Now, nearly a month later, police have identified the man they believe is responsible for the brutal killing.

Police have accused Oneil Millise of stabbing Sandoval-Nava multiple times at the deli located at 684 Hegeman Ave. According to authorities, Millise first got into a verbal dispute with Sandoval-Nava as he was working. He then left the store, only to return moments later armed with a knife. He allegedly stabbed the victim repeatedly before fleeing the scene in a black sedan.

First responders rushed Sandoval-Nava to Brookdale Hospital Medical Center, but he succumbed to his injuries. The attack, which shocked the local community, left many wondering why anyone would commit such a heinous crime. As the investigation continues, authorities are urging anyone with information to come forward.
